Renforth completes two drillholes at Victoria nickel-copper-cobalt deposit, visual mineralization seen
  • Renforth Resources completed two undercut drillholes at its Victoria Ni/Cu/Co open-pit polymetallic deposit, with visual mineralization in both.
  • Both holes ended in mineralized ultramafic; samples are being prepared for lab assays, with results to be released on receipt.
  • A 3-year Parbec permit allows up to 60,000 meters of drilling from 17 drill stations, supporting planned work on the gold deposit.
  • Financing launched via critical minerals flow-through shares at $0.03, or common share units with half-warrants exercisable at $0.06 for 18 months.
